본문 바로가기 메뉴 바로가기

배운 건 내 것으로 만들기 위해 기록하는 블로그

프로필사진
  • 글쓰기
  • 관리
  • 태그
  • 방명록
  • RSS

배운 건 내 것으로 만들기 위해 기록하는 블로그

검색하기 폼
  • 분류 전체보기 (18)
    • Programming (2)
      • Java (1)
      • Python (0)
      • Algorithm (1)
    • Framework (1)
      • Spring (1)
    • Project (15)
      • 부스트코스 (1)
      • 자바 라이브 스터디 (14)
  • 방명록

Framework/Spring (1)
레이어드 아키텍처(Layered Architecture)란?

레이어드 아키텍처(Layered Architecture) 레이어드 아키텍처를 이해하는데 예시로 들만한 것 중 많은 사람들이 이용하는 Gmail에 대한 예시가 있어 참조하여 작성합니다. 구글에서 만든 Gmail 서비스가 어떻게 전세계에서 각각의 언어로 동작되도록 만들어졌는지 생각해본 적이 있으신가요? 사용자들은 영어, 스페인어, 프랑스어, 러시아어 등 다양한 언어로 Gmail 서비스를 이용합니다. 다양한 언어로 Gmail 서비스가 동작된다고 해서 구글은 각 나라마다 다른 Gmail Application을 개발하지는 않습니다. 구글은 모든 메세지를 처리하는 내부 버전을 개발하고, 여러 언어로 동작하는 다양한 외부 유저 인터페이스를 개발합니다. 구글이 개발한 Gmail Application은 여러 계층으로 나..

Framework/Spring 2020. 11. 23. 15:11
이전 1 다음
이전 다음
공지사항
최근에 올라온 글
최근에 달린 댓글
Total
Today
Yesterday
링크
TAG
  • ㄱ
more
«   2025/08   »
일 월 화 수 목 금 토
1 2
3 4 5 6 7 8 9
10 11 12 13 14 15 16
17 18 19 20 21 22 23
24 25 26 27 28 29 30
31
글 보관함

Blog is powered by Tistory / Designed by Tistory

티스토리툴바